BOULDER, CO — After a drive-by shooting earlier in August left bullet holes in Boulder homes, more shots were fired in the same neighborhood Wednesday, police said.
The latest shooting was reported at 4:46 a.m. in the 1800 block of Yarmouth Avenue. Detectives found shell casings, but no injuries or damage was reported.
Police are asking for the public's help in finding suspects. A surveillance video was released, which can be viewed here.
Shots were also fired at 12:42 Aug. 9 in the same area, police said. At least seven rounds were fired at the homes, and one bullet flew over a child's head while she was in her bedroom.
